Details:
  • Logitech ERGO M575S wireless thumb trackball; quiet clicks; sculpted shape for most hand sizes
  • 25% less forearm muscle-strain claim; ergonomist-certified
  • 3 customizable buttons and cursor speed via Logi Options+
  • Bluetooth or included Logi Bolt USB receiver (packed in/with the mouse)
  • Up to 18 months on included AA battery
  • Post-consumer recycled plastic: Graphite 52%, Off-White 21%
  • Can pair with Wave Keys keyboard
  • Eject the ball from the cage to clean it
